Lithium is a key raw material for the energy transition: without lithium-ion batteries, electric mobility and sustainable energy storage would hardly be possible. However, lithium is currently extracted primarily in Australia, South America, or China – often under environmentally and socially problematic conditions and with long transport routes to Europe. On November 1, the EU-funded doctoral network ‘ComeInCell’ (Condensates at Membrane Scaffolds – Integrated Systems as Synthetic Cell Compartments) was launched, which supports early-career researchers in biomedicine and biotechnology.
